日常开发,运维中,经常会出现误删数据的情况。误删数据的类型大致可分为以下几类: 使用 delete 误删行 使用 drop table 或 truncate table 误删表 使用 drop database 语句误删数据库 使用 rm 命令误删整个 MySQL 实例 ...
Mysql xtrabackup 与MySQL . binlog 实现数据即时点恢复 一 数据库准备 . rpm e mariadb libs postfix tar xf mysql . . .el .x .rpm bundle.tar . 安装 yum install mysql community client . . .el .x .rpm mysql community server ...
2017-12-02 15:09 0 999 推荐指数:
日常开发,运维中,经常会出现误删数据的情况。误删数据的类型大致可分为以下几类: 使用 delete 误删行 使用 drop table 或 truncate table 误删表 使用 drop database 语句误删数据库 使用 rm 命令误删整个 MySQL 实例 ...
1、相关命令 1)查看是否开启 binlog日志(默认不开启,log_bin值为OF)及日志位置 show variables like '%log_bin%'; 2)查看产生的 日志文件。 show binary logs; 3)查看当前使用的日志文件 ...
前言 通常我们都是使用xtrabackup工具来备份数据库,它是一个专业的备份工具,先来简单介绍下它。 Xtrabackup percona提供的mysql数据库备份工具,惟一开源的能够对innodb和xtradb数据库,它的增量备份不是基于二进制日志文件来还原数据的,是基于mysql数据块 ...
现有需求:需要备份MySQL5.6环境下的部分表到MySQL5.7环境下并进行恢复 通过xtrabackup 实现部分备份有三种方式: 参考链接:http://blog.csdn.net/zhu19774279/article/details/49681767 我这里测试了两种 ...
首先, 要有一个可用的mysql, 安装步骤在这里不表了, 之前文章里有一篇介绍安装的. 1. 开启binlog. 为了可以从binlog里恢复, 首先要开启记录binlog: 添加如下几行: 修改好之后, 重启mysql服务: 好了, 现已开启 ...
如果mysql不小心操作失误导致数据错误或者丢失这时候binlog起到了很大的作用 恢复有几种方式 1.按时间恢复--start-datetime 如果确定了时间点,那么按时间恢复是一个再好不过的事,一般是通过日常的定期备份+差异备份(日志 ...
Mysql binlog 相关 MySQL 修改密码 MySQL 允许 root 远程登录 开启 MySQL 的 binlog 日志 在my.inf主配置文件中直接添加三行 然后重启服务 查看数据库是否支持 binlog: 首先 binlog 需要配合定期备份 ...
1、找到my.ini文件 2、添加以下代码 log_bin=ON //打开binlog日志 server-id=123454 //随机指定一个不能和其他集群中机器重名的字符串,如果只有一台机器,那就可以随便指定了 修改了my.ini之后一定要注意编码格式 一定要是ANSI的编码格式才行 ...